4. His King Of The Ring Win Flops

Edge assured the world that he wouldn't "Billy Gunn" his 2001 King Of The Ring win. Two years earlier, Gunn's triumph in the tourney had been a false dawn for his own headline aspirations, and (similarly to '99), the '01 version was supposed to be a launching pad for Edge's career.

It wasn't quite that special.

By beating Rhyno and Kurt Angle on the same night, he was meant to parlay into a feud against old tag partner Christian before going on to bigger and better things in the main event scene. Two months later though, Edge was beating Lance Storm at SummerSlam to become the new Intercontinental Champ.

The more things changed, the more they stayed the same for him.

WCW and ECW's ongoing invasion angle muddied the waters for Edge, but he wasn't the most convincing wannabe headliner in 2001. Before winning KOTR, he'd been a goofy tag wrestler more likely to play kazoos and wear oversized glasses than tangle with the best.
